Jose Mourinho could offer a helping hand to Manchester United by raiding his former side in the summer transfer window.
It is no secret that Ineos want to overhaul the Manchester United squad this summer but so far it is selling players that has proven to be difficult.
Marcus Rashford, Antony and Jadon Sancho can leave, but finding willing buyers who will match their wages has been a challenge.
Sancho’s £25m move to Chelsea collapsed when he refused to accept a significant wage cut to join the London club.
Napoli are now showing interest in a £21m Sancho deal and it seems Jose Mourinho is keen to get involved and potentially take the 25-year-old off of Ruben Amorim’s hands.

Jose Mourinho enquires about signing Jadon Sancho
Mourinho once mentored Amorim during his time at Old Trafford, but now the iconic Portuguese manager finds himself in charge of Turkish side Fenerbahce.
According to Turkish journalist Yagiz Sabuncuoglu, Mourinho’s side have enquired about Jadon Sancho’s conditions for a move this summer.

The winger’s £300,000 per week wages have so far proven to be a stumbling block for most teams, but earlier this week it was reported that Sancho is now open to accepting a wage cut to move away from Old Trafford.
As things stand, Sancho is currently set for an awkward reunion for United’s pre-season training, so it is in the best interest of the club and player to get a deal done sooner rather than later.
While Napoli appear to be in pole position for Sancho, it seems Mourinho is willing to throw his hat into the ring in case that move falls through. United fans will know better than most that these things can happen.
Jadon Sancho would join two former Man Utd stars at Fenerbahce
If Sancho did make the move to play under Mourinho at Fenerbahce, he would join two former Red Devils stars.
Fred has been thriving at Fenerbahce after his Old Trafford exit in 2023, playing regularly under Mourinho in midfield.
Alongside him, Sofyan Amrabat joined Fenerbahce on deadline day last summer after United decided against triggering a permanent buy option.

Mourinho’s Fenerbahce faced United in the Europa League in 2024/25 with both Fred and Amrabat starting in midfield on the night.
Sancho would also join former Premier League stars Allan Saint-Maximin and Edin Dzeko if he made the move.
